Research on multi-aperture receiving characteristics of optical transmission based on composite phase plate
Multi-aperture receiving technology can effectively suppress intensity scintillation in wireless laser communication. However, the effect of the diameter, spacing and number of receiving aperture on improving the performance of wireless laser communication is not clear and complete. Therefore, an optical transmission method based on composite phase screen was proposed, and the characteristics of multi-aperture reception were studied. Firstly, the power spectrum inversion method was combined with Zernike tilt method to generate a composite phase screen, and the mathematical model of optical transmission multi-aperture reception was constructed. Then, the diameter, spacing and number of receiving aperture were changed to calculate the change of intensity scintillation at the receiving end. Finally, the variation of multi-aperture received intensity scintillation was analyzed under the actual optical transmission scenario with different atmospheric refractive index structure constants, wavelengths and transmission distances.
